Anti-Gravity Boots Required




Anti-Gravity Boots Required, 2013
9"l x 6.5"d x 6.5"h
Paper, Swarovski Crystal, LED lights, wires












This paper sculpture was created using an exacto knife and a ruler. Sheets of paper were hand cut as carefully as possible for alignment. No glue or any kind of bonding material is used and therefore the final sculpture will be enclosed in plexi. Inside the hidden chamber, which can only be accessed with anti-gravity boots, is a Swarovski Crystal lit by 2 LED lights.


Drip, Drip, Drip

Drip, Drip, Drip, 2013
5 5/8"l x 5 5/8"d x 6"h
Paper, LED lights, plexi, wires



This paper sculpture was my second attempt and I wanted to create something graphic and simple in terms of design. The wiring for the 4 LEDs was a real pain in the arse because it's all internal. The switch and battery is in the bottom and not visible.
